The Core Mechanics: How Each Method Works
At its foundation, simple interest is a linear calculation based solely on the original principal amount. This means that whether you are borrowing or investing, the interest is calculated only on that initial sum, ignoring any accumulated gains or charges from previous periods. In contrast, compound interest operates on a principle of exponential growth, where interest is calculated on the initial principal and also on the accumulated interest from previous periods. This "interest on interest" effect is the primary driver behind the dramatic differences in outcomes between the two methods, particularly over extended durations.
Visualizing the Divergence Over Time
The Short Term vs. Long Term Impact
In the early stages of a financial agreement, the difference between simple and compound interest might seem negligible, often just a few dollars in interest payments. However, as time progresses, the gap widens exponentially. With simple interest, the total amount remains predictable and flat, increasing by the same fixed amount each period. Compound interest, on the other hand, accelerates, creating a curve that rises more steeply as the balance grows, leading to substantially higher earnings or debts in the long run.
The Borrower's Perspective: Debt Accumulation
When acting as a borrower, the choice between these financial structures can significantly affect the total cost of a loan. Simple interest loans are generally more manageable because the total interest paid does not escalate beyond the initial calculation based on the principal. Common examples include short term auto loans or personal lines of credit where the math is transparent and static. Conversely, credit cards and certain types of mortgages often utilize compound interest, which can trap unwary consumers in a cycle of debt where the balance grows faster than their payments can reduce it.
The Investor's Advantage: Growing Wealth
For savers and investors, compound interest is widely regarded as the eighth wonder of the world, primarily because it leverages time to build substantial wealth. Starting early allows the initial capital to generate returns, and those returns then generate their own returns, creating a powerful snowball effect. Key Differences in Application
Simple interest is predominantly used for short term financial products and straightforward loans where transparency is key.
Compound interest is the standard for long term investments, savings accounts, and credit card debt, maximizing gains or costs respectively.
The calculation for simple interest remains static, while compound interest fluctuates based on the current balance, including prior interest.
